Web6 apr. 2024 · India’s ranking in the IPR Index has been a matter of concern for policymakers and stakeholders. In 2014, India was ranked 29th out of 30 economies in the Index, with a score of 5.32 out of 10. However, in the latest edition of the Index published in 2024, India’s rank has improved to 40th out of 53 economies, with a score of 38.46 out of 100.
